Study on the Efficacy and Safety of JSKN016 as Neoadjuvant Therapy in Resectable Stage II-III Non-small Cell Lung Cancer Patients

Study on the Efficacy and Safety of JSKN016 Combined With Toripalimab and Carboplatin as Neoadjuvant Therapy in Resectable Stage II-III Non-small Cell Lung Cancer Patients

Summary

This study aims to evaluate the efficacy and safety of JSKN016 combined with toripalimab and carboplatin as a neoadjuvant treatment regimen in patients with resectable stage II-III NSCLC.

Detailed description

Enrolled subjects were histologically confirmed resectable stage II, IIIA, and IIIB NSCLC (according to the 9th edition AJCC Lung Cancer TNM Staging System), with no evidence of distant metastasis and no evidence of unresectable local regional tumor extension.

Interventions

TypeNameDescription
DRUGJSKN016 + Toripalimab + CarboplatinDuring the neoadjuvant treatment phase, enrolled subjects will receive combination therapy with JSKN016 (4 mg/kg) + toripalimab (240 mg) + carboplatin (AUC 5) in 3-week cycles, with a maximum of 4 cycles. Subjects meeting surgical criteria will undergo surgery within 8 weeks after the last neoadjuvant treatment cycle. A preoperative visit will be conducted 1 week (±1 week) prior to surgery. Surgery may be advanced if the investigator determines the subject is stable and fit for surgery, provided it occurs at least 7 days after the last study drug administration. Resected tumor specimens will undergo assessment of surgical margins and extent of resection (R0, R1/R2). Tumor tissue will be evaluated for pathological response (MPR and pCR). Subsequent adjuvant therapy will follow standard clinical practice.
